Troubleshooting The unit cannot be switched on Check that the cigarette lighter adaptor is well inserted into the cigarette lighter socket and that the cigarette light socket is functioning properley. Check that the lighter socket is clean and free from debris. Also check that the fuse in the cigarette lighter adaptor is functioning correctly. If you are using the hardwire connection check that you have secured a good earth and that you have taken the 12v feed from a 12v supply that is live on ignition.

4. Adding your own locations It is possible to add your own personal locations to your Snooper S3. To add a new location make sure you are stationary and parked in a safe, legal manner then press the ’New Location’ button (see below) for approximately 2 seconds. It is possible to store up to 99 of your own co-ordinates.
Downloading Your Snooper S3 neo comes ’unpopulated’ so before use, you will need to download all the location co-ordinates on our database by connecting the device to your PC. Performing a download is simple but first of all you will have to install the downloading software on to your PC by using the CD Rom included with this product. Simply put the CD into an available CD drive and follow the on screen instructions.
Radar Alerts (Only applicable where S100 RLD is connected) If you have the S100-RLD connected to your S3 you will be able to receive radar alerts. The information provided is more basic than when you receive an alert via GPS but still effective. When the device first receives a radar alert the unit will begin to ’Beep’ slowly at first but quicken as you get closer to the source. At the same time the LED display will indicate that you are detecting radar by illuminating the letter ’R’ on the display.
Installing your Snooper S3 using the Hook and Loop fastener The Snooper S3 can be installed anywhere on the dashboard as long as the built-in GPS antenna has a clear view of the sky and you can easily see the LED display and operate the controls safely. You will also need to be sure that you can connect both the power and RLD (If required) connection cables. Your S3 can be installed easily with the hook and loop fastener if you have a sufficiently flat area on your dashboard.
Operating Instructions 1. Starting Up After you have successfully installed your S3 and performed the download it is time to perform the first start up. Firstly make sure your vehicle is parked in as open a space as possible, clear of tall trees and buildings so that the built-in GPS antenna has a clear view of the sky above. Next power the unit up by turning the on/off/volume towards you.
Power Connection Using the cigarette lighter socket The S3 comes with a power cable designed to plug into your vehicles cigarette lighter socket. Take the lead and plug the smaller end into the DC 12v input socket on the back of the S3 and the cigarette lighter adaptor in your vehicles cigarette lighter socket. Please Note: Do not leave your S3 plugged into the cigarette lighter socket when you start your vehicle.
